Dryer Vent Problems That Require Repair — Not Just Cleaning in Hector, MN

Disconnected Vent Duct Sections in Hector

A dryer vent duct that has come apart at a connection is routing dryer exhaust into whatever space surrounds the disconnection rather than to the exterior in Hector, MN. In a wall cavity, that means lint and hot moist air are being deposited in the wall with every load in Hector. In a crawl space, it means humidity from dryer exhaust is entering the crawl space environment with every cycle in Hector, MN. A disconnected vent duct is one of the most common dryer vent faults and one of the most important to address promptly because lint accumulation in a wall cavity adjacent to a heat source is a specific fire risk in Hector.

Damaged or Crushed Duct Runs in Hector, MN

Rigid metal dryer vent duct that has been physically damaged or dented creates restriction points that impair airflow through the vent system in Hector. Flexible semi-rigid metal duct that has been crushed at a point creates a partial or full blockage that no amount of cleaning can open in Hector, MN. Damaged duct sections require replacement with correctly specified new duct in Hector.

Incorrect Duct Material Throughout or in Part in Hector

Plastic flex duct is prohibited for dryer vent installations in Hector, MN. Its low melting point makes it a structural failure risk in a dryer vent fire in Hector. Foil accordion duct is also prohibited or strongly discouraged for dryer vent use because its corrugated interior accumulates lint at dramatically higher rates than smooth-wall rigid duct in Hector, MN. Both materials require complete replacement with rigid metal or semi-rigid metal duct in Hector.

Missing, Damaged, or Incorrectly Installed Exterior Cap in Hector, MN

The exterior vent cap is the termination point of the dryer vent system in Hector. A missing cap leaves the duct open to bird and animal nesting, rain entry, and cold air backflow in Hector, MN. A damaged cap with a stuck or missing damper allows rain, pests, and cold air into the duct system in Hector. A cap with a screen or mesh covering the duct opening is prohibited for dryer vents because lint accumulates on the screen and blocks the vent exit in Hector, MN.

Vent Terminating in the Wrong Location in Hector

Dryer vents must terminate to the exterior of the building with a minimum clearance from windows, doors, and other openings in Hector, MN. Vents that terminate into attics, crawl spaces, garages, or other interior building spaces are code violations that create specific moisture and fire hazards in Hector. The lint and moist hot air that the dryer exhausts must go outside in Hector, MN. ISA Air Duct corrects incorrectly terminated vents through rerouting to the correct exterior termination point in Hector.

Vent Run Exceeding Maximum Allowable Length in Hector, MN

Most dryer manufacturers specify a maximum equivalent duct length for the vent system, typically 25 to 35 feet with each 90-degree bend counting as approximately 5 feet of equivalent length in Hector. A vent run that exceeds the maximum allowable length restricts airflow to the point where the dryer cannot exhaust efficiently even when the duct is perfectly clean in Hector, MN. Options for over-length runs include rerouting for a shorter path or installing a dryer vent booster fan rated for dryer vent use in Hector.

Why a Faulty Dryer Vent System Is a Specific Fire and Safety Risk in Hector, MN

How a Disconnected Vent Deposits Lint in the Wall Cavity in Hector

A dryer produces a significant volume of lint-laden hot air with every cycle in Hector, MN. When the vent duct is disconnected inside a wall cavity, that lint-laden air is deposited directly into the wall framing with every load in Hector. The lint accumulates on the wood framing, insulation, and other combustible materials in the wall cavity in Hector, MN. The exhaust air that deposits it is hot. The combination of accumulated combustible lint and a heat source in close proximity is the same combination that creates dryer vent fire risk in the duct itself in Hector. In a wall cavity, it is even more serious because the surrounding materials are also combustible in Hector, MN.

Why Plastic Flex Duct Is a Structural Fire Risk in Hector

Plastic flex duct has a melting point significantly lower than the operating temperatures a dryer vent can reach during normal operation, particularly in a restricted or partially blocked vent in Hector, MN. In a dryer vent fire where lint in the duct ignites, plastic flex duct melts and fails structurally, allowing the fire to spread to the surrounding wall framing rather than being contained within the duct in Hector. Rigid metal duct maintains its structural integrity in a vent fire and contains the fire within the duct until it burns out in Hector, MN.

The Carbon Monoxide Risk From a Venting Problem in a Gas Dryer in Hector, MN

A gas dryer with a severely restricted or disconnected vent cannot exhaust combustion gases efficiently in Hector. When combustion gas exhaust is impaired, carbon monoxide from the gas combustion process can back up into the laundry space rather than being exhausted through the vent in Hector, MN. A gas dryer with a confirmed vent system fault should not be used until the fault is repaired in Hector.

Why a Vent Terminating Incorrectly Creates a Long-Term Moisture Problem in Hector, MN

A dryer exhausts a significant volume of hot, moisture-laden air with every cycle in Hector. When that exhaust is directed into an attic, crawl space, or garage rather than outside, it introduces moisture into an enclosed building space with every load in Hector, MN. Over a heating season of regular laundry use, the cumulative moisture introduction into an attic or crawl space creates conditions for mold growth, wood rot, and insulation degradation that produce remediation costs far exceeding the cost of correctly rerouting the vent in Hector.

The Equipment Damage From Running a Dryer With a Faulty Vent System in Hector, MN

A dryer operating against a severely restricted vent system runs at elevated temperature and elevated motor strain with every cycle in Hector. The heating element cycles more frequently. The blower motor works harder than designed. The thermal components including the thermal fuse and cycling thermostat operate at their limits more frequently in Hector, MN. The cumulative effect is accelerated wear across every major dryer component and a shortened equipment service life in Hector.
